A glider is a plane without an engine. A glider trick is a truck that comes from the manufacturer without engine, gearbox, or diffs. They are usually put in by a truck builder. They are a popular way to get a new truck without all the emission rubbish. Not a good idea if you run California. A risk if you run anywhere that they will change emission laws to match California.
